  • Applications

    Chemical name [3,4,5-Triacetyloxy-6-[3,4-diacetyloxy-2,5-bis(acetyloxymethyl)oxolan-2-yl]oxyoxan-2-yl]methyl acetate; CAS 27641-19-6 is primarily used as a protected sugar-derived intermediate in organic synthesis. It serves as a carbohydrate chemistry building block, enabling protected diols for glycosylation and oligosaccharide assembly, and can function as a glycosyl donor/acceptor in multi-step syntheses while protecting hydroxyl functionalities during complex sequences. In pharmaceutical and agrochemical manufacturing, it is commonly evaluated as an intermediate for glycoside-containing scaffolds and other carbohydrate-based building blocks. It may also find use in polymer and materials research as a source of acetyl-protected saccharide units for specialty coatings or as a precursor to more elaborate derivatives, and its deployment is subject to local regulations and formulation limits.
